Top medical malpractice companies will accept cerebral palsy cases on a contingency fee basis. This means that the firm will not charge upfront fees or out-of-pocket expenses unless you succeed or settle your case. This arrangement gives families with all financial resources a an opportunity to seek justice no matter what the odds of winning or settling your case.

CP can be caused due to an injury to the central nervous system or brain that occurs before birth, during pregnancy or after a trauma. This neurodevelopmental disorder can affect movement and motor control as well as speech, vision and many other aspects. Some children with CP can lead life to the fullest, while others require intensive assistance and 24 hours of care.

Medical professionals are bound to adhere to a high standard of care when providing medical treatment to patients. If they do not comply with this obligation and a person is injured resulting in CP, then the medical professional may be held liable for negligence.

Families must be able to prove, in order to win a CP case, that the medical professional breached their professional standards and caused injury to a child. They must also prove that the injury caused irreparable harm including suffering, pain and loss of income and medical expenses as well as special educational needs.
